Skip to content
Snippets Groups Projects
  • Ben Ford's avatar
    2e55c0fd
    STIR/SHAKEN: Option split and response codes. · 2e55c0fd
    Ben Ford authored
    The stir_shaken configuration option now has 4 different choices to pick
    from: off, attest, verify, and on. Off and on behave the same way they
    do now. Attest will only perform attestation on the endpoint, and verify
    will only perform verification on the endpoint.
    
    Certain responses are required to be sent based on certain conditions
    for STIR/SHAKEN. For example, if we get a Date header that is outside of
    the time range that is considered valid, a 403 Stale Date response
    should be sent. This and several other responses have been added.
    
    Change-Id: I4ac1ecf652cd0e336006b0ca638dc826b5b1ebf7
    2e55c0fd
    History
    STIR/SHAKEN: Option split and response codes.
    Ben Ford authored
    The stir_shaken configuration option now has 4 different choices to pick
    from: off, attest, verify, and on. Off and on behave the same way they
    do now. Attest will only perform attestation on the endpoint, and verify
    will only perform verification on the endpoint.
    
    Certain responses are required to be sent based on certain conditions
    for STIR/SHAKEN. For example, if we get a Date header that is outside of
    the time range that is considered valid, a 403 Stale Date response
    should be sent. This and several other responses have been added.
    
    Change-Id: I4ac1ecf652cd0e336006b0ca638dc826b5b1ebf7